Categories

Categories organize assets into named groups inside each asset type. Common examples are Laptops and Monitors for devices, or Headsets and Keyboards for accessories.

Where to manage

  • Go to Settings, then Categories. The table shows every category, grouped by type.

  • You can filter by name and by type. Long lists are paginated.

  • Managing categories requires permission to manage categories. See Roles and permissions for who has it by default.

Create and rename

  • Add a category by choosing Add and entering a name and type.

  • Names are trimmed and required. The maximum length is 255 characters.

  • Names are unique within a type, case-insensitively. For example, Laptops and laptops cannot both exist as device categories.

  • You can rename a single category at any time. The type cannot be changed after creation.

Delete

  • Categories can be deleted only when unused. If any asset or model references a category, it cannot be deleted. The table shows counts to help you find safe deletions.

  • Deletes are soft. The record is hidden with a deletion timestamp.

  • Bulk delete validates every selected category first. If any are in use, nothing is deleted.

Apply a template

  • To start with a sensible set of names, apply a category template. This creates only categories, nothing else.

  • Applying a template skips any names you already have, case-insensitively.

  • You need permission to manage categories to apply a template.

Limits and rules

  • Create up to 500 categories in one bulk action.

  • Delete up to 100 categories in one bulk action.

  • Bulk updates cannot change names.

  • Custom properties, organization, and other managed fields cannot be set directly from the category editor.
